Watermelon Slush

Refreshing summer drink featuring juicy fresh watermelon.

I used seedless watermelon but you can use peaches (fabulous!), grapes, strawberries or even bananas! It’s super easy to blend it quickly into an icy slush, ready for the straw and sipping!

Ingredients

  • 2 cups chopped watermelon (seedless or seeds removed)
  • 2 Tbsp lemon juice
  • 1 and 1/2 cup ice cubes
  • 1 Tbsp granulated sugar (optional)
  • 1 Tbsp water (optional, necessary only if your blender is struggling to crush the ice)

Details

Preparation time 10mins
Cooking time 10mins

Preparation

Step 1

1.Place watermelon and ice cubes in a blender. Add lemon juice and blend until slushy.
2.Taste the slush. Add sugar if necessary.
3.If you are having trouble crushing the ice, add a tablespoon of water
